FAQs about hotels in Cannigione
On average, 3-star hotels in Cannigione cost £81 per night, and 4-star hotels in Cannigione are £99 per night. If you're looking for something really special, a 5-star hotel in Cannigione can on average be found for £340 per night (based on Booking.com prices).
The average price per night for a 3-star hotel in Cannigione this weekend is £177 or, for a 4-star hotel, £184. Looking for something even fancier? 5-star hotels in Cannigione for this weekend cost on average around £860 per night (based on Booking.com prices).
On average, it costs £126 per night to book a 3-star hotel in Cannigione for tonight. You'll pay on average around £217 if you choose to stay in a 4-star hotel tonight, while a 5-star hotel in Cannigione will cost around £960 (based on Booking.com prices).

Lovely small town with a relaxed vibe to it (we arrived just as the peak season hoards were leaving). . of restaurants to choose from with a variety of price ranges. Majority offering similar cuisine - pasta, pizza & seafood. The more expensive offered fresh fish of the day & "cordon bleu" style cooking.
A few lively bars, that I can imagine being 'very lively' during the peak summer season.
A great array of hotels, B&Bs & apartment/rooms/villas
Ideally located for Olbia, Porto Cervo & Costa Smerelda as well as Palau & the ferry to La Maddelena.
Plenty of excursion options - hiking, cycle (e-bikes & normal), boat hire, sailing & catamaran cruises.
Plenty to keep you occupied, but I would suggest hunting a car/scooter if staying longer than 7 days.

We visited Cannigione during early October. I imagine during high season it would be very busy. Beautiful area. Good spot for a drink is Cutter not sure I would go for anything more than a snack though.
We ate in La Randa twice, both were good meals, upstairs on main street.
La Zattera also on main street was tasty. Best of all was Brezza di Mare which was a notch above and lovely .
We hired a car from the airport on arrival and visited St.Teresa de Gallura which was worth the trip and Palau both were enjoyable. In Palau we acme across a great take away lunch place overlooking the marina. Food there was delicious. Was quite easy to miss though, It was called NICE Pizza al Porto. It was hard to choose!
We visited the craft village inland and travelled around the Costa Smeralda stopping off at several beaches.
In a nutshell I would say Cannigione made a very good base.

Night craft market every night during the summer. Great number of restaurants. Small funfair area for small children. Lots of beautiful interior design shops. Beach and water looked very nice but we were always passing through during day on way to Mannena Beach and Spiaggia di Sciumarra in Palau. We ate in Sciumara restaurant in Cannigione and the food was very good. Popular with the locals too
